Classic design and rugged appeal are the defining characteristics of Bike. The Performance Cotton Strap Supporter is meant for action. It features a wide waistband and comes in black and white. Machine Wash. Pouch: 55% Nylon, 25% Rubber, 20% Cotton. Waistband/Leg Elastic: 70% Polyester, 30% Rubber.

Waist Sizes for Bike
Size USA (inches) Rest of World (centimeters) Small (S) 28-30 71-76 Medium (M) 32-34 81-86 Large (L) 36-38 91-96 Extra Large (XL) 40-42 101-106 Sock Sizes for Bike
